“Maple sugar museum in Pittsford, VT”

A visit to the New England Maple Museum is as intriguing as it is educational, and appeals to all ages. The history of maple sugaring is brought to life in over 100 feet of murals extensively researched and created by painter Grace Brigham. The museum has the most complete collection of sugaring artifacts in existence from an ancient block of wood with a sap collecting gash made by American Indians to modern plastic pipeline. Real evaporators simulate the syrup making process. Antique historical photos tell the early history in black and white, while two large dioramas depict true-to-life turn of the century scenes – maple sugaring on the family farm, and a back country logging camp in colorful miniature. The smaller of the two dioramas contains 120 museum quality figures, each taking over 4 hours to carve and one hour to paint. A slide show chronicles the maple sugaring process on a Vermont family farm. The museum also offers live demonstrations of maple candy making, and wooden sap bucket construction. And a trip would not be complete without sampling various grades of maple syrups and mouth-watering Vermont specialty foods in our tasting room.
